Abstract

The use of learning media in schools is a very concerning urgency. The background of the development of Android-based Augmented Reality media is to see the utilisation of learning media in junior high school. Researchers are developing Android-based Augmented Reality media which is the latest technology-based media with 3-dimensional elements, video, text and sound on English subjects in junior high school. The data collection technique in this study is to use a research and development questionnaire to produce Android-based Augmented Reality media that is feasible to use based on the assessment of media experts, material experts, English language subject teachers and student responses. This research uses the research and development (R&D) method. The development procedure follows the modified Borg and Gall procedure from Sugiono, namely 1) Potential and problems, 2) Data collection, 3) Product design, 4) Design validation, 5) Design improvement, 6) Product trial, 7) Product revision, 8) Final product. The results of this assessment indicate that Android-based Augmented Reality media has excellent feasibility according to media experts got a percentage of 84.17%, material experts 85.4%, teacher assessment 96.25% and student response 87%, which means this learning media is feasible to use
